The major rivers flowing through Bhaktapur district are Hanumante, Khasangkhusung, Manohara, Godavari, Durga, Dorkhu, Sisneri and Chankhu. The name of the city was initiated as "Bhaktagrama" in 1134 A.D. Bhaktapur and Changu Narayan begins after the breakfast around 8-9 am. You drive directly to the Changu Narayan temple for 45 minutes, located at the top of the hill, known as Telkot. It is a historical existence at the ridge of the valley was built in the 3rd century. It is a grand example of the perfect artworks in Nepali architectures. The pagoda style temple is dedicated to Lord Visnu. The museum and sculptures are outstanding that brings you back to the historical frame. You can also witness the snowy peaks at the north. After a superb exploration, you drive to the Bhaktapur Durbar Square. It is an ancient Newari town, loaded with mystical prosperity. Various temples, stone and wooden art works, worship of different Gods and Goddess are awesome. Another most stunning aspect is the celebration of various festivals. Visiting Bhaktapur Durbar Square, you can explore the 55 windowed palace, five stories temple, Pond, Golden Gate and museum built in the 15th century.
